HOA Fees and Financial Obligations The Springs Hamlet HOA requires residents to pay regular fees to cover the maintenance and enhancement of shared spaces and services. While exact figures can vary from year to year based on budgetary needs and community projects, the monthly or quarterly HOA fees typically range between $100 and $200 per household, depending on the size of the property and specific amenities covered. These fees contribute to the upkeep of common areas, landscaping, security measures, and reserve funds for future repairs or improvements. The HOA provides transparency by issuing annual financial statements to residents, detailing how funds are allocated. Additional assessments may occasionally be levied for significant capital projects, such as roof repairs or major landscaping overhauls, but these are typically discussed and voted on during community meetings to ensure resident input. Prospective buyers or current residents can request a breakdown of fees and any pending assessments from the HOA board to fully understand their financial obligations. Rules and Regulations The Springs Hamlet HOA enforces a set of rules and regulations designed to maintain property values and promote a harmonious living environment. These guidelines, outlined in the community’s bylaws and covenants, cover a wide range of topics, including architectural standards, landscaping requirements, and general conduct. For instance, homeowners must seek approval from the Architectural Review Committee (ARC) before making exterior modifications to their properties, such as painting, installing fences, or adding structures like sheds or pools. This ensures that changes align with the community’s cohesive aesthetic. Additionally, there are restrictions on parking, with rules prohibiting the long-term parking of commercial vehicles or RVs in driveways to maintain a neat appearance. Pet policies are also in place, often limiting the number of pets per household and requiring owners to clean up after their animals in common areas. Noise ordinances are enforced to prevent disturbances, especially during late hours, fostering a peaceful atmosphere for all residents. The HOA provides a detailed handbook of these rules to new homeowners and encourages compliance through regular inspections and, if necessary, fines for violations. These regulations, while sometimes strict, are intended to protect the community’s overall appeal and ensure a high quality of life.
